OvoLogger™ by Petersime: the intelligent egg data logger

Petersime’s cloud-based Eagle Trax™ hatchery software enables hatcheries to digitize, analyse and optimally use the valuable data they have available. With the launch of OvoLogger™, the company takes it one step further by presenting a device that logs vital data on the conditions experienced by the hatching eggs in all production phases. For the first time, hatchery managers can consistently acquire and analyse egg data without gaps, allowing data-based optimization of their production.

Hatcheries are dependent on breeder farms and logistics partners to preserve the genetic potential of the product they source, the hatching eggs. From oviposition until incubation start, the eggs need to be kept in optimal conditions. “However, hatchery managers have no visibility into the egg storage conditions at the breeder farm and during transport. This blind spot can leave them struggling to gain insight into the causes of a disappointing hatch,” explains Rudy Verhelst, Business Development Manager at Petersime. “In answer to this challenge, Petersime has developed the OvoLogger™, an intelligent egg data logger that provides an easy way to get an overall picture of the conditions experienced by the eggs prior to incubation.”

With OvoLogger™, Petersime presents the industry’s first intelligent egg data logger that provides the ability to consistently collect vital data on the conditions experienced by the hatching eggs from breeder farm through to hatchery. Quick to set up, the OvoLogger™ logs the air temperature, humidity level and shock exposure history per egg batch along the entire breeder-farm-to-hatchery timeline.

Gathering data about relevant parameters is only half the job. The other half is having a set-up that allows hatchery managers to analyse the data effectively and efficiently. Petersime’s solution covers both: At the end of the data acquisition period, the data is easily offloaded to the Eagle Trax™ software and available for further analysis. If the causes of a disappointing hatch are unclear, Eagle Trax™ allows to perform a batch-specific analysis to gain deeper insights into what went wrong. Alternatively, Eagle Trax™ can also issue a warning if the values recorded by OvoLogger™ deviate from a pre-defined acceptable bandwidth, providing the option for incubation program adjustments before loading the setters and enabling quick responses to anticipate on lower chick numbers if needed.

The invention of the OvoLogger™ is an important step forward in allowing greater transparency between all parties involved. Improper egg storage or transport can be clearly localized and identified. Areas of improvement can be much more easily communicated to breeder farms and logistics partners. About Petersime

Petersime provides world-leading incubators, hatchery equipment and turnkey hatcheries aligned with the expertise and support to maximize return on investment. For over 100 years, Petersime’s mission has been to use nature as a reference to continue perfecting the incubation process and help customers reach maximum performance. Additionally, Petersime leads the way in the optimization of the poultry value chain through the use of big data. Headquartered in Belgium and with Regional Centers on strategic locations, Petersime’s incubators, hatchery solutions and services are available worldwide.
